Grasping Relative Humidity and Its Impact

Relative moisture indicates the percentage of water vapor present in the air compared to the greatest amount it could hold at a given heat. It's not ever the true dampness quantity, but rather a ratio. High levels may lead to sensations of stickiness, as sweat dissipates poorly, delaying the body's inherent cooling method. Conversely, reduced moisture might lead to parchment in the skin and ventilation tract. Besides, relative humidity plays a significant role in multiple applications, from agriculture to construction maintenance.

Humidity Control: Preventing Mold & Damage

Maintaining consistent moisture content is essential for protecting your property from destructive mold and significant structural deterioration. High humidity fosters a favorable environment for mold to grow , which can compromise building materials and pose significant health risks . To preserve your dwelling, consider using dampness reduction strategies, such as using air conditioners and maintaining adequate air circulation. Proper humidity percentages generally fall within 30% and 60%.
